Similarly, fAQs – Brief sleep intervention: Controlled crying - RACGP. Sleep techniques such as controlled crying are recommended for babies aged six months and over. Babies learn best from this age and no longer need to wake up and feed at night, as they can get all their nutritional needs met during the day.

Furthermore, despite concerns about potential harms to the baby, no studies published in peer-reviewed journals have shown any psychological or physical harm from using controlled comforting (or other behaviour management techniques described on this site).
